Indiana Fever guard Sophie Cunningham is addressing public backlash following comments regarding the inclusion of transgender athletes in women’s sports and the growth of the WNBA. In a July profile for ESPN, Cunningham stated she aimed to protect young girls in sports, a position that drew criticism. She later faced additional scrutiny for remarks made on her podcast, No Hesitation, regarding teammate Caitlin Clark and her influence on the league’s popularity. Cunningham maintained that acknowledging Clark as the primary driver of the WNBA’s recent global expansion should not result in controversy. Currently playing on a one-year contract, Cunningham is under pressure to improve her on-court performance following a difficult stretch heading into the FIBA break. Her future role with the team may depend on her ability to produce more effectively during the remainder of the season.
